Wily William is #A3ABB3 in HEX — rgb(163, 171, 179), hsl(210°, 10%, 67%), cmyk(9%, 4%, 0%, 30%).

Wily William pulls into the light end of the greys spectrum — HSL 210°, 10%, 67%. The neutral saturation makes it near-neutral and forgiving, and the hue reads cool. In interior projects it shines on walls, soft furniture, hard surfaces — as the project's quiet backbone. Reads best alongside white trim, natural wood, brass, soft black accents.

Recommended Finishes

Eggshell (walls) · Pearl (trim) · Matte (ceiling)

Eggshell hides imperfections on main walls while keeping the color rich; pearl on trim adds subtle sheen and easier cleaning; flat matte on ceilings prevents glare.

Best Surfaces

Primary walls · Cabinetry · Trim · Soft furniture

Coverage & Dry Time

Typical coverage 350-400 sq ft per gallon over a primed surface.

Touch-dry in ~1 hour. Recoat after 4 hours. Full cure 7-14 days.

Primer

Standard primer is adequate.

Application Tip

Use a 9" microfiber roller on walls and a 2.5" angled sash brush for trim cuts. Two coats minimum for even depth.
